Therapeutic Approaches and Remote Care



Robyn integrates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), Client-Centered Therapy, and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) into her work. ACT helps people accept difficult thoughts and feelings while committing to actions that reflect their values - it can be useful for managing stress, anxiety, and adapting to life changes. Client-centered therapy prioritizes empathic listening and supports the person’s own capacity to lead change - it is often helpful for improving self-esteem, processing grief, and repairing relationships. CBT focuses on identifying and changing unhelpful thoughts and behaviors, offering concrete skills for mood concerns, anxiety, and persistent behavior patterns.

Choosing the right approach is a collaborative process. Robyn works with each person to assess needs, goals, and personal preferences and then tailors methods to fit those priorities. This cooperative stance helps ensure therapy feels relevant and practical.
